PHILADELPHIA -- The final score doesn't necessarily show it, but
the Philadelphia 76ers won this one in a walk.
The Sixers walked time and again to the free-throw line.
The Bulls all but walked in their sleep.
The Bulls lost the game 108-102 to the Sixers and lost playoff
ground to the Milwaukee Bucks, who have a 3oe-game lead over the
Bulls for the eighth and final berth in the Eastern Conference.
